NettetCRO is a basic instrument employed for the study of several types of waveforms. It can measure various quantities such as peak voltage, frequency, phase difference, pulse-width, delay time, rise time, and fall time. It comprises of a cathode-ray tube (CRT), and input circuitry for focusing and amplification. HISTORY Nettet1. mai 2000 · A summary of turbulence modulation effects up to 1989 was published by Gore and Crowe. These data included both jets, flow in pipes, gas-particle and gas–liquid flows. The data showed a general trend; small particles tend to attenuate turbulence, large particles tend to enhance turbulence.
